Demystifying the Magstor Thunderbolt 3 LTO Drive
To understand the Magstor Thunderbolt 3 LTO Drive, one must look toward the world of high-stakes data management. LTO, or Linear Tape-Open, is a tape-based storage technology that has remained the gold standard for archiving for decades. While the Acer laptop is built for creation, the Magstor drive is built for preservation. Using a Thunderbolt 3 interface allows this drive to connect directly to modern laptops (including the Acer Aspire), bridging the gap between high-speed mobile computing and deep-freeze archival storage.
Magstor has distinguished itself by making LTO technology accessible. Traditionally, tape drives required complex SAS (Serial Attached SCSI) cards and massive rackmount enclosures. The Magstor Thunderbolt 3 unit is a desktop-friendly device that brings "air-gapped" security to the individual creator. Tape storage is unique because once a tape is ejected, it cannot be hacked, encrypted by ransomware, or erased by a power surge. It is the ultimate insurance policy for digital assets.
The Longevity of Magnetic Tape
The primary appeal of the Magstor unit is the lifespan of the media. While the SSD inside an Acer laptop might last five to seven years before the risk of failure increases significantly, LTO tapes are rated for a shelf life of 30 years or more. This makes the Magstor drive an essential tool for anyone working in film production, scientific research, or photography, where losing a project from five years ago would be a professional catastrophe.

Pros and Cons of the Magstor Thunderbolt 3 LTO Drive
- Pro: Superior Data Integrity – LTO technology includes robust error correction and a physical air-gap once the tape is removed from the drive.
- Pro: Cost-Effectiveness at Scale – While the drive itself is expensive, the cost per terabyte for LTO tapes is significantly lower than SSDs or even high-capacity HDDs when dealing with hundreds of terabytes.
- Pro: Thunderbolt 3 Simplicity – The plug-and-play nature of the Thunderbolt interface removes the need for expensive PCIe expansion chassis or complex server setups.
- Con: High Initial Entry Cost – The upfront investment for the drive unit can be equivalent to several top-tier laptops, which can be a barrier for solo freelancers.
- Con: Linear Access Speeds – Unlike an SSD, you cannot "instant click" to a file. The tape must wind to the correct position, which makes it unsuitable for active editing.

Real-World Use Cases for LTO Storage
It is often helpful to understand why a professional would choose a Magstor unit over a simple cloud subscription. Cloud storage is convenient, but it has two major drawbacks: monthly recurring costs and upload/download speeds. If you are a filmmaker with 10TB of raw 8K footage, uploading that to the cloud could take weeks on a standard connection. With the Magstor Thunderbolt 3 LTO Drive, you can write that data to a tape at speeds up to 300 MB/s and put the tape in a safe. There are no monthly bills from Magstor. You own the hardware and the media.
Furthermore, LTO is the only format that satisfies many insurance requirements for data backup in industries like legal and medical imaging. If your business depends on the "never-lost" status of your files, the transition from consumer hard drives (or even a new laptop) to an LTO workflow is less of an "upgrade" and more of a "professionalization" of your workspace.

Technical Considerations: Thunderbolt 3 Compatibility
A common point of confusion is the difference between Thunderbolt 3, Thunderbolt 4, and USB4. The Magstor drive utilizes Thunderbolt 3, which is fully compatible with the Thunderbolt 4 ports found on the Acer Aspire 14 Ai 2025. This backward compatibility ensures that if you invest in the Magstor drive today, it will work with your 2025 Acer laptop and likely your next two laptops as well. Unlike proprietary connectors, Thunderbolt has established itself as a long-term professional standard.
